If Somerset Academy South Homestead wanted to avenge their loss from the last time they played Colonial Christian, they should've done a better job of containing Mikaela Pecina. The Colonial Christian Patriots secured a 43-38 W over the Somerset Academy South Homestead Hurricanes on Tuesday thanks in part to Pecina, who went 7 of 17 en route to 18 points and three steals. Pecina is crushing it when it comes to steals: she's grabbed at least two every time she's taken the court this season.
Somerset Academy South Homestead lost despite a true team effort on offense, the best among them being Alexia Almeida, who went 5 for 7 on her way to 12 points and three steals. Those 12 points gave Almeida a new career-high. The team also got some help courtesy of Camila Shardi, who went 5 of 9 en route to 13 points and six boards.
Colonial Christian is on a roll lately: they've won four of their last five matches, which provided a nice bump to their 7-2 record this season. As for Somerset Academy South Homestead, they dropped their record down to 1-6 with the defeat, which was their third straight at home.
Colonial Christian has already played their next game, a 31-26 loss against Mater Bay Academy on the 9th. As for Somerset Academy South Homestead, they also did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next contest, a 46-22 defeat against Varela on the 8th.
